Why ergonomics belongs in your microscope conversation
Musculoskeletal discomfort is common in dentistry—especially in the neck, shoulders, and back—because so much clinical work is performed in static or semi-static postures. Research reviews consistently report high prevalence of musculoskeletal disorders (MSDs) among dental professionals, with posture and prolonged static positions as major contributors. One CDC-hosted systematic review summarizes wide prevalence ranges across roles (dentists, hygienists, assistants), underscoring that this is an industry-wide issue—not an individual weakness.
Neutral posture standards (such as guidance used in ergonomic posture evaluation) emphasize symmetry, minimal neck flexion, and keeping arms close to the body. In real operatories, that ideal posture is often disrupted by microscope reach limitations, assistant clearance, or a monitor/camera setup that forces the clinician to “chase the view” with their head and shoulders.
A microscope can support ergonomics, but only if it’s configured to your working distance, your chair/patient positioning, and your procedure types. That’s where extenders, adapters, and accessory planning can make the difference between a microscope you “have” and a microscope you truly “use.”

Adapters vs. extenders: when each upgrade makes sense
If your microscope optics are strong but the system doesn’t “fit” your body or your operatory layout, you’re not alone. Upgrades often fall into two categories: improving compatibility (adapters) and improving reach and posture (extenders). DEC Medical focuses heavily on both because they solve different problems.
| Upgrade type | Best for | Common “symptoms” | Result you can feel |
|---|---|---|---|
| Microscope adapters | Cross-brand integration, accessory mounting, camera/optics interfaces | “This camera doesn’t fit,” vignetting, alignment issues, unstable mounts | Smoother setup, fewer workarounds, cleaner image path |
| Microscope extenders | Ergonomics, reach, maintaining neutral posture across patient positions | Neck flexion, leaning forward, limited access for assistant, “can’t get the scope where I need it” | Less strain over long sessions, improved operator/assistant clearance |

Microscope vs loupes in periodontics: where microscopes tend to win
| Consideration | Loupes | Surgical microscope |
|---|---|---|
| Illumination in deep fields | Often improved with a headlight, but shadowing can persist | Coaxial light can reduce shadows and improve depth visibility |
| Posture over long procedures | Ergonomics depend heavily on declination angle and discipline | Can support a more upright posture when properly positioned |
| Fine suturing and microsurgical steps | Possible, but can be limited by light and fixed working distance | Higher, stable magnification with strong illumination for precision work |
| Team visualization & documentation | More limited without added camera systems | Often easier to integrate camera/teaching views depending on model |
